What is an LSN file? An LSN file is a music lesson created by MakeMusic Finale music notation and playback software. It stores a collection of exercises and instruments for practicing instruments, such as the piano or guitar. MakeMusic no longer maintains the LSN format (beginning in version 27.1 of Finale) but still allows users to open LSN files with Finale.
More Information MakeMusic Finale is a standard music notation application used to compose musical scores. It comes with various tools for writing a composition and recording it. In Finale version 27 and earlier, you could create music lessons for practicing instruments with the Exercise Wizard tool. In versions of Finale earlier than 27, you can create an LSN file by choosing File → New → Exercise Wizard , then following the prompts to create the lesson. In a Finale lesson, you can add exercises (intervals, scales, arpeggios, etc.), set the Concert Key for each exercise, specify each exercise's articulation pattern, and choose one or more instruments for which Finale generates the lesson. You can also configure the lesson's appearance when printed, including the font and the size of the pages.

How to open an LSN file
You can open an LSN file with MakeMusic Finale in Windows and macOS. To open an LSN file with Finale, select File → Open .
